Michelle Obama made her final TV appearance as first lady on Wednesday’s Tonight Show.

FLOTUS chatted with late night host Jimmy Fallon, one night following President Obama‘s farewell address.

“It’s nuts, I feel like crying right now. I didn’t think it would be this emotional,” she said about leaving the White House. “It has been surprisingly emotional for all of us.”

While she’s grateful for many who’ve assisted her family during the eight years, Obama gave a sweet shout-out to her mother, Marian Shields Robinson. “I couldn’t have done this without you, Mom. Just having a multigenerational existence really kept us grounded,” she told Fallon. “I love you, Mom. I’m proud of you Mom because you represented this country well too.”

During her third appearance on the NBC show, the mother of two participated in the show’s popular “Thank You Notes” segment.

She also played Catchphrase with Jerry Seinfeld and Dave Chappelle. To end the night, musical guest Stevie Wonder serenaded Obama and her famous friends.
